KAPA represents a speculative growth investment with a focus on clinical-stage biopharma. The current thesis state indicates a cautious outlook due to recent weak financial performance and high risk, despite some positive developments in acquisitions and clinical trials.
The market appears to be pricing in significant uncertainty given KAPA's loss-making status and the elevated risk of missing earnings expectations. There is a notable expectation gap compared to its industry peers, particularly if guidance is cut in the near term.
Fundamentals are likely to remain weak in the near term, as the company continues to experience operating losses and increased cash burn. Recent changes in company momentum indicate a decline, which could impact future performance.
The long-term thesis hinges on the outcomes of clinical trials for ENV-105 and the successful integration of the CL-741 acquisition. Additionally, the performance of sector bellwethers like VRTX, REGN, and ARGX will be critical in determining KAPA's trajectory.
Over the next 1 to 3 years, KAPA's outlook will depend heavily on clinical progress and sector performance. Not investment advice.
